Augus Posted October 30, 2019 Share Posted October 30, 2019 (edited) Hi there, Since a while now i can't find apps like Calendar (Agenda in Dutch) and Notes (Notities in Dutch). Lets have Calendar as an example. Andrew Posted October 30, 2019 Share Posted October 30, 2019 41 minutes ago, Augus said: So now im lost on what to do, i have all the latest versions (Alfred app (via App Store) and os). Download Alfred 4 from our website instead of using Alfred 1.2 from the App Store, this should sort your issues Link to comment
Augus Posted October 30, 2019 Author Share Posted October 30, 2019 32 minutes ago, Andrew said: Download Alfred 4 from our website instead of using Alfred 1.2 from the App Store, this should sort your issues My friend u saved my live, that was the solution. shouldn't the app store edition be removed or updated?
